You may want to think about procuring the services of a personal trainer for one or two sessions if you have never worked out before. A good personal trainer will help you set goals, focus in on problems that need work, and design the work out program that is tailored to your needs. Going to the gym can be tough at first so get a trainer to help you learn the ropes. This makes it easier for you to stick with your plan.

Keep your knees strong by exercising your thighs. Tearing a ligament behind your kneecap is one of the commonest sports-related injuries. Make sure to exercise your quads as well as your hamstrings to prevent this from happening to you. You can do such things by leg extensions and leg curls.

Develop a fitness log that lists the exercises that you completed throughout your day. Make sure you keep a diary of your exercises that you are doing. Even purchase a pedometer and track your daily walking. Add this information into your fitness diary. Seeing everything in writing will help you to determine what is working best for you and will best help you toward your goals.

Press on the padding with your finger to make sure the bench is padded enough for you before working out on it. If the padding is so thin that you can feel the wood on the bottom, look for a better machine. Working out on a machine with insufficient padding can lead to bruising because it is failing to provide adequate support during your workout.

Through controlled breathing, you can get the most from every workout. Try a powerful exhale when your shoulders reach the top of your crunch or sit-up. Your muscles have to work harder if you exhale deeply.

When trying to lose weight, one of the greatest motivators is seeing a difference in the way your body looks. Keep a set of tight clothes around instead of using your scale. See how tight those clothes are at the end of each week to determine your progress.

When beginning in fitness routine, avoid calling it a workout or exercise. Using those terms can make you feel less motivated and excited about exercising. The best way to get around this is to refer to the exercise you are doing by its actual name, such as swimming or skiing.
